F1 star admits being given brutal Red Bull LAST chance verdict
Formula 1 star Carlos Sainz recalls being told it was his “last chance” as a Red Bull youngster before winning the Formula Renault 3.5 championship, a turning point in his career.
Sainz, a four-time grand prix winner, has experienced multiple team changes throughout his career, most notably leaving Red Bull in 2017 for Renault followed by stints at McLaren and Ferrari.
Lewis Hamilton’s move to Ferrari in 2024 displaced Sainz, leading him to Williams where he faces a mixed start to the 2025 season.
Despite initial struggles, Sainz credits his father, a former world champion, for guiding him to success in Formula 1.
At Williams, Sainz aims for redemption, optimistic about the team’s strong start to the season and the potential for podium finishes in the near future.
